From 512f41cfac55c9dd2f6c47531ee6cbe803ed7ec2 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Junio C Hamano Date: Fri, 14 Jul 2017 08:38:09 -0700 Subject: clean.c: use designated initializer This is another test balloon to see if we get complaints from people whose compilers do not support designated initializer for arrays. The use of the feature is not all that interesting for cases like the one this patch touches, where the initialized elements of the array is dense, but it would be nice if we can use the feature to initialize an array that has elements initialized to interesting values only sparsely.
